Annamaria Bagnasco is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Radiological and Ultrasound Technology. According to data from OpenAlex, Annamaria Bagnasco has authored 137 papers receiving a total of 2.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 60 papers in General Health Professions, 41 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 22 papers in Radiological and Ultrasound Technology. Recurrent topics in Annamaria Bagnasco’s work include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(20 papers), Family and Patient Care in Intensive Care Units (19 papers) and Healthcare professionals’ stress and burnout (16 papers). Annamaria Bagnasco is often cited by papers focused on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(20 papers), Family and Patient Care in Intensive Care Units (19 papers) and Healthcare professionals’ stress and burnout (16 papers). Annamaria Bagnasco coll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United Kingdom and Ireland. Annamaria Bagnasco's co-authors include Loredana Sasso, Giuseppe Aleo, Gianluca Catania, Milko Zanini, Fiona Timmins, Valentina Bressan, Monica Bianchi, Roger Watson, Francesca Rosa and Nicoletta Dasso and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et Oncology, European Heart Journal and Journal of Advanced Nursing.
